Searching for a Call of Duty: Black Ops 3 download for Android is a common trend among mobile gamers, but it is essential to separate fact from fiction regarding this title's mobile availability. The Truth About Black Ops 3 on Android no official version Call of Duty: Black Ops III
developed for Android or iOS. The original game was developed by Treyarch specifically for PlayStation 4, Xbox One, and PC, with scaled-down versions released for older consoles like the PS3 and Xbox 360.

are hosting malware or adware. Be cautious of any link that triggers multiple antivirus warnings. How to Actually Play Black Ops 3 on Android
While a native app doesn't exist, advanced users have found ways to play the actual PC version on high-end Android devices through Winlator/Box64 : Some players use the Winlator emulator to run the PC version of Black Ops 3
. This requires a powerful device (typically Snapdragon 8 Gen 1 or higher), at least 12GB of RAM, and over 125GB of free storage. Cloud Gaming
: You can stream the game to your phone using services like Xbox Cloud Gaming (if available via Game Pass) or Steam Link if you already own the game on a PC. Recommended Alternatives

There is no official version of Call of Duty: Black Ops 3 released for Android. Official mobile titles in the franchise are currently limited to Call of Duty: Mobile and Call of Duty: Warzone Mobile.
While you may find "APK and OBB" files for Black Ops 3 on third-party sites, these are typically:
Malicious Software: Files from unofficial sources often contain malware or adware disguised as the game.
Fan-made Projects: Small, unofficial projects that may use the Black Ops 3 name but offer limited content, often just a single map or test environment.
Mislabeled Older Games: Some sites use "Black Ops 3" as a title to trick users into downloading the older Call of Duty: Black Ops Zombies app released in 2012. Legitimate Mobile Alternatives

APK and OBB Files: A Brief Overview
For Android users, APK (Android Package File) and OBB (Opaque Binary Blob) files are used to install and run games and apps. The APK file contains the game's code and resources, while the OBB file contains additional data, such as graphics, sound effects, and levels.

The Reality Check: Is a Native Port Real?
Let’s get straight to the point: There is no official, standalone "Call of Duty: Black Ops 3" APK for Android.
Activision has not released a mobile port of the console/PC version of Black Ops 3. If you see websites claiming to offer a 1:1 copy of the full PS4/Xbox game that runs natively on Android without streaming, it is almost certainly fake.
Downloading these "fake APKs" often leads to:
- Malware/Viruses: Harmful software disguised as game files.
- Surveys: Endless loops of questions that generate ad revenue for the scammer but never give you the file.
- Filler Games: A file that installs a completely different, low-quality game that looks nothing like Black Ops 3.

Why the Real BO3 Cannot Run Natively on Most Android Phones
Even if you had a legitimate APK + OBB (which you don't), Black Ops 3 was built for x86_64 PC architecture with DirectX 11. Android runs on ARM architecture with Vulkan/OpenGL ES. The game requires:
- 8GB+ RAM (Many Android phones have 4-6GB).
- Dedicated GPU with 2GB VRAM (Mobile GPUs share system memory).
- Windows operating system components.
Without a translation layer (emulation), the real BO3 APK does not exist.
